Percutaneous vascular interventions versus intravenous thrombolytic treatment for acute ischaemic stroke

BACKGROUND: Most ischaemic strokes are caused by blockage of a cerebral artery by a thrombus. Intravenous administration of recombinant tissue plasminogen activator given within 4.5 hours is now standard treatment for this condition.
